Flashback – Robynn Ragland – The Best Album You've Never Heard

  1. Flashback - Robynn Ragland - The Best Album You've Never Heard Rik Anthony 14:56

This week, we Flashback 25 years, to 2000 and the release of what I consider to be one of my all-time favorite albums. It's one you probably never heard of.  The artist is Robynn Ragland, at the time a musician playing the Midwest concert circuit. I happened upon her song “The People You Know” on WVRV 101.1 FM “The River,”  and said she'd be ideal as a guest on my brand new national show, “Someone You Should Know.” So sit back and enjoy this one from the way-back machine, and one of the very first episodes of the original “Someone You Should Know.”

Rik Anthony Someone You Should Know Podcast

Somehow, Rik knew he wanted to be a radio announcer from an early age. So after graduation in 1978, Rik joined the U.S. Air Force to be a Radio and TV announcer for the Armed Forces Radio and TV Service (AFRTS). After 20 years, he retired from the Air Force in 1998. He retired on a Friday in August then two days later, started a new job as a host and producer for the All Star Radio Network. During his 19 years there, Rik hosted several nationally syndicated radio shows, including: "Back in the Pits with Rik Anthony" and "Someone You Should Know." Rik has thousands of celebrity interviews in his archives.

Rik retired from daily on-air radio on 1/1/23 and is focusing on his podcast and enjoying life. Rik has two grown children, Shauna and Brad.

Rik loves flying airplanes, traveling, cooking, the arts, and spending time with his wife, Leslie.
